Output 43e4517204cc6e1c64b7d4b2e31101ff0c798113cd041e34a48d822e73ae806f:1

value
57731606
script pubkey
OP_0 OP_PUSHBYTES_20 99e011d9193a55c2bd8ead986f8d7c863e3e1ae6
address
ltc1qn8sprkge8f2u90vw4kvxlrtusclruxhxujpzl3
transaction
43e4517204cc6e1c64b7d4b2e31101ff0c798113cd041e34a48d822e73ae806f
spent
true